## Changed defaults

Heads up: the Ledgerline tax-rate lookup cache now defaults to a 15-minute TTL instead of 24 hours. Turns out rates in the Veldt County sandbox were going stale mid-demo, which was embarrassing. Eviction is now LRU rather than FIFO, and the cache warms on boot. If you're reviewing, check that nothing hardcodes the old TTL. The new defaults land as follows.

deployment values, bajop-taweg:
holwyn:
  log_level: debug
  metrics_host: metrics.holwyn.zemvarsys.internal
  pool_size: 32

## Door Sensor Recall — What Reception Needs to Know

Heads up, team: the Veltrix S-40 sensors on the east lobby doors are being recalled after a firmware glitch made them randomly re-lock. The installer, Branmoor Systems, is swapping them out over the next two weeks. Until then, the east doors stay on manual override during opening hours. If a visitor gets stuck, use the temporary override below.

staff pass of kageg-yageg = bdg-QUNIL-00092

INTERNAL MEMO — Pricing: Skylar Bench Series

To the sales leads. Effective the first of next month, list prices on the Skylar bench series increase 6% across all SKUs, with the compact model rising 9% to reflect input costs at the Merrow plant. Existing quotes honor old pricing for thirty days. Discounting authority above 12% now requires regional approval. Please brief your teams this week and update proposal templates accordingly. The broader pricing strategy driving these changes is outlined in the confidential note below.

confidential, kahog-bawif: The northern region missed its Pramir quota by 20.0 percent last quarter. Casaxek Freight plans to lower the Fraion list price by 41.5 percent in December. The finance team signed off on a budget of $236.4 million for Project Druius. The renewal with Fenysix Partners closes at $91.3 million a year, 2.1 percent below the last contract.

Hi team,

Before I hand off the 3.2 release, please note the humidity sensor drift reported on Verdana controllers in the Elmbrook trial site. Drift exceeds 4% after roughly ten days of continuous operation; firmware 3.2.1 adds an automatic recalibration cycle every 72 hours. Support should advise growers to install 3.2.1 and trigger a manual recalibration once. The hotfix bundle must be verified before distribution, so I'm including the signing key used for the 3.2.1 packages below.

release key, fahof-yagap: bky3_m5d